Proposal

Request for EIA screening Opinion under the Town and Country Planning (Environmental Impact Assessment) Regulations 2017 for a new 400 kV electricity transmission link of approximately 180 km from Norwich Main substation via Bramford substation, a new East Anglia Connection Node (EACN) Substation and a new Tilbury North Substation.
